Thoughts about SETI and SETI@home

Personally, I was always wondering, seeing such powerful distributed computing project like SETI@Home. I find really intresting how can they persuade us to do take part of this enormous project, therfore they can run this project at low cost. The most of the time they don't have to pay for even the telescope time. I think this project -the largest of all distributed computing projects- just like that was building pyramides. The daily dedicated 1300 Cpu years and the more than four million registred users give an incredible computing power, which will help us to process de "stellar noise" collected from the space, expecting to find a valuable result.


Furthermore it's not a bad result seeing -such a relative small country like- Hungary takes place in 23. row, by the returned number of workunits, over all of the countries of the world. We left behind us China, Brazil and Russian Federation!
